BISP 8171 Campsite Distribution Dates: The Benazir Income Support Program has introduced a re-survey in 2025 to ensure that only deserving households continue to receive financial aid Women who have been receiving payments for more than three years without updating their records must now verify their data This is a government effort to keep the program transparent, fair, and free from misuse.

The re-survey is not just an update its a reassessment of your eligibility through the recalculation of your Poverty Measurement Tool Ineligible individuals or those with outdated records will be removed from the program It also helps the government eliminate fraud, duplicate records, and include newly qualified families.

BISP Survey Deadline is June 30, 2025

The official deadline to complete the BISP dynamic survey is June 30, 2025 If you do not complete the process before this date your quarterly payment of Rs.13,500 will be stopped permanently The deadline ensures that the BISP database remains updated with accurate and relevant information.

Once the deadline passes, no extensions will be granted, and you will lose your eligibility not only for cash assistance but also for other schemes like Benazir Taleemi Wazaif and Nashonuma Make sure to visit the BISP Tehsil Office before the due date and complete all necessary formalities.

Required Documents for BISP Re-Survey 2025

To complete the re-survey successfully, you must carry original and valid documents that confirm your identity and family status. These are necessary for accurate entry into the BISP database and to recalculate your PMT score.

Bring the following documents with you:

  • Original CNIC (Computerized National Identity Card)
  • B-Form for all children in the household
  • Latest utility bill (electricity, gas, or water)
  • Mobile number registered in your own name
  • Family Registration Certificate
  • Husband’s death certificate (for widows)
  • Divorce certificate (for divorced women)
  • School enrollment certificate (for Taleemi Wazaif applicants)

Step-by-Step Guide to Completing the BISP Survey

Completing the BISP survey is straightforward but must be done in person. It cannot be completed online or through agents. You must visit the nearest BISP Tehsil Office or mobile registration van.

Follow these steps to complete your re-survey:

  • Visit the BISP center with all original documents
  • Fill out the survey form with the help of the BISP official
  • Complete biometric verification (thumbprint/fingerprint)
  • Provide income, household size, and residence details
  • Register your mobile number in your name
  • Submit and confirm your form digitally
  • Receive a confirmation SMS from 8171

BISP 8171 Campsite Distribution System Introduced

BISP has introduced a campsite-based payment distribution system for 2025 to simplify and secure the disbursement process These campsites are set up in different tehsils and districts to allow easier access to payments for women, especially in remote areas.

The campsites function like temporary payment hubs. Beneficiaries are called in batches, based on location and eligibility, to collect payments in person. This system avoids long queues at banks and improves transparency and security through biometric verification.

8171 Campsite Distribution Dates and Schedule After Survey

Once your re-survey is completed your PMT score is recalculated and your eligibility confirmed, you’ll be assigned a campsite date and location The distribution of payments will follow a schedule released district-wise by BISP through SMS alerts and official channels.

To check your campsite date:

  • Visit the official 8171 portal and enter your CNIC
  • Wait for a confirmation SMS with your date and location
  • Pay attention to local notices in your area posted by BISP offices

Make sure to reach the assigned campsite on the correct date and bring your CNIC and mobile phone. Payments are made only after biometric verification on-site.

BISP Payment Methods After Survey Completion

Following the successful completion of the survey and eligibility confirmation, beneficiaries can receive payments using various official channels. BISP ensures secure and convenient delivery of funds through multiple modes.

Available payment methods include:

  • Campsite cash collection (after biometric verification)
  • Bank ATM withdrawals (for account holders)
  • Post office disbursement (in selected areas)

All these payment methods require a valid CNIC and biometric verification. If you are registered for bank or post office delivery, make sure your account is active and linked with your BISP record.

Why Mobile Number Registration is Compulsory

In 2025, registering a mobile number under your own name is no longer optional it’s a core requirement to continue receiving BISP payments This is a major security update introduced to avoid fraud and ensure that messages reach the correct recipient.

Many women use SIM cards registered in someone else’s name, which causes delivery issues. Without a verified number, you won’t receive payment confirmation or survey alerts from 8171 Visit your telecom provider and register your number before completing the re-survey process.

Missing the BISP Survey Deadline

If you fail to complete the survey by June 30, 2025, your profile will be marked as “unverified,” and you will be permanently disqualified from the program. Your future payments, including the Rs.13,500 quarterly installment, will stop from July onwards.

Not only will you be removed from the list of active BISP beneficiaries, but you will also become ineligible for any associated programs like Taleemi Wazaif or Nashonuma. You will not be allowed to re-apply unless a new national survey is announced in the future.

BISP Beneficiaries to Avoid Disqualification

To ensure you continue receiving financial assistance under the BISP 2025 scheme, take the following precautions before the deadline:

  • Visit your nearest BISP Tehsil Office well before June 30
  • Carry all required original documents and keep copies
  • Register or update your mobile number under your name
  • Complete your biometric verification without delay
  • Check your PMT status on the 8171 web portal

These small actions can save you from being removed from the BISP system and losing essential support for your family.

FAQS

Can I complete the BISP survey online at home?
No. You must visit a physical BISP office or mobile unit. There is no online survey option available.

How will I know if I am still eligible after the survey?
You will receive a confirmation SMS from 8171 if your PMT score is within the qualifying range.

Can I withdraw my payment from an ATM?
Yes, if your bank account is linked with your CNIC and BISP record, you can withdraw through a designated bank ATM.

What should I do if I missed my campsite date?
Immediately contact your Tehsil BISP office for rescheduling. Do not attempt to collect payment outside the assigned date.
